#8b366e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8b366e is composed of 54.5% red, 21.2%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.2% magenta, 20.9% yellow and 45.5% black. It has a hue angle of 320.5 degrees, a saturation of 44% and a lightness of 37.8%. #8b366e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6cdc with #170000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

Shades and Tints of #8b366e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0509 is the darkest color, while #fefd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#8b366e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#665b62 is the less saturated color, while #bf027f is the most saturated one.
